VINTAGE glamour returned to Hollywood today as stars paid homage to screen siren fashion

The Sunday Mail QLD: Vintage glamour returns to Oscars [01mar04]

"Australian Naomi Watts, who has been nominated for a Best Actress Oscar for 21 Grams, wore a strapless, golden Versace gown...Nicole Kidman looked serene in a pearl grey, strapless, Chanel design and updo, while 13-year-old New Zealander, Keisha Castle-Hughes, looked angelic in a pale pink frock and whale-shaped hairpin.

Beaded dresses in nude or dusty pink hues were a popular choice, with actresses including Holly Hunter, Patricia Clarkson and Monster star, Charlize Theron, opting for toned down chic. "
